Installation ALSA pour Debian

Il existait déjà un article sur l’installation d’alsa (voir), mais celui-ci présente une autre méthode propre à Debian.

Comme il est dit dans cet article, il faut recompiler le noyau Linux avec seulement l’option Sound Card support (Pour voir le module correspondant à votre carte ou toute autre information concernant alsa, ALSA).

Ensuite il faut récupérer les sources d’ALSA :

# apt-get install alsa-base alsa-utils alsa-source kernel-package

Tout ces paquets ne sont pas indispensables.

Ensuite :

$ cd /usr/src
$ tar zxvf alsa-driver.tar.gz

Et on compile les modules :

$ cd /usr/src/linux (Ou le répertoire où se situe votre noyau).
# make-kpkg modules_image

Il se peut que vous ayez à installer debconf-utils et debhelper pour que cela marche (Réflexe apt-get install).

Cela génère un .deb dans /usr/src, et donc :

# dpkg -i /usr/src/alsa-modules-*

Là, les modules sont installés.

On va configurer le module :

$ cp /usr/share/doc/alsa-base/examples/modules-0.9.conf/etc/alsa/modutils/0.9
$ ln -s /etc/alsa/modutils/0.9 /etc/modutils/alsa

On édite le fichier /etc/alsa/alsa-base.conf

Mettre le startosslayer à true.

Puis on édite le fichier /etc/modutils/alsa

Dans la 3eme ligne non commentée mettre snd_cards_limit=4 to snd_cards_limit=1 si vous avez une seule carte réseau.

Puis dans la ligne :

# alias snd-card-0 snd-dummy

Remplacer snd-dummy par le module de votre carte son et décommenter la ligne.

Pour finir, en root :

# update-modules
# /etc/init.d/alsa start

Normalement, le son devrait marcher.

Note : si jamais vous n’avez pas de son, vous pourrez régler le volume avec alsamixer.

Si vous avez apprécié cet article, s'il vous plait, prenez le temps de laisser un commentaire ou de souscrire au flux afin de recevoir les futurs articles directement dans votre lecteur de flux.

Commentaires

Pas encore de commentaire.

Laisser un commentaire

(requis)

(requis)